In the future, all worlds will be cuboid. At least, that seems to be the way things are going. After the enormous success of Minecraft, everyone wants a slice of that chunky, malleable environmental pie. First seen back in March, Planet Explorers caught our eye – similar in style to the upcoming Starforge, although with less of a focus on physics, and more on large-scale construction and defensive elements. The first playable alpha build has now been released via IndieDB, and is free for all to download. Here’s the V0.1 trailer to give you an idea of what to expect:
